And before Harmon got the job, NCIS creators considered A-list stars to play Gibbs.‘NCIS’ creators considered A-listers to play Leroy Jethro Gibbs instead of Mark Harmon
Mark Harmon wasn’t always who NCIS creators wanted to play Leroy Jethro Gibbs. While speaking to The Hollywood Reporter, it was revealed that other A-list stars were considered for the roleCharles Floyd Johnson, executive producer for JAG and NCIS, spoke about the casting challenges production initially faced. “I know Harrison Ford was a name that everybody thought about for Gibbs because he was so perfect,” Johnson told The Hollywood Reporter. “But, I don’t think it ever got further than, it was a name thrown out.”Peter Golden, the former head of CBS casting, noted that the “Harrison Fords of the world” didn’t often do TV at the time. But no name was off the table during those initial casting conversations. “That didn’t mean you didn’t put them on the list,” Golden stated.NCIS casting director Susan Bluestein stated she didn’t remember Ford’s name. Still, she did remember investigating other big-name celebs like Alec Baldwin, Chris Cooper, Clive Owen, Kevin Bacon, Tom Berenger, Val Kilmer, Charlie Sheen, Aidan Quinn, Andrew McCarthy, and Patrick Swayze. Scott Glenn was also heavily considered for the role of Ducky, but he passed on it.“Casting was very challenging,” Bluestein added. “I cast Mark Harmon to play John Dillinger in a movie of the week in 1991, and he was terrific. Mark had been on my NCIS list from day one. I always felt like Mark really had the gravitas for this character.”
